QUALIFIED INSTALLING AGENCY
Only  a  qualied  agency  should  install  and 
replace gas piping, gas utilization equipment 
or accessories, and repair and equipment ser-
vicing. The term “qualied agency” means any 
individual, rm, corporation, or company that 
either in person or through a representative 
is engaged in and is responsible for:
  a) Installing, testing, or replacing gas piping 
or
  b) Connecting, installing, testing, repairing, 
or servicing equipment; that is experienced 
in such work; that is familiar with all precau-
tions required; and that has complied with 
all the requirement of the authority having 
jurisdiction.
PRODUCT FEATURES
SAFETY PILOT
This heater has a pilot with an Oxygen Deple-
tion Sensing (ODS) safety shutoff system. The 
ODS/pilot shuts off the heater if there is not 
enough fresh air.
PIEZO IGNITION SYSTEM
This  heater  is  equipped  with  an  electronic 
piezo  control  system.  This  system  requires 
one AAA battery (provided).
THERMOSTATIC CONTROL
The  control  automatically cycles  the  burner 
on  and  off  to  maintain  a  desired  room  
temperature.
2 GAS OPTIONS AVAILABLE
Your heater is equipped to operate on either 
Propane/LP  or  Natural  gas.  The  heater  is 
shipped from the factory ready for  connect-
ing to Propane/LP. The heater can easily be 
changed to Natural gas by having your quali-
ed installer follow the instructions on  page 
10 and the markings on the heater.
LOCAL CODES
Install  and  use  heater  with  care.  Follow  all 
local  codes.  In  the  absence of  local  codes, 
use  the  latest  edition  of  The National Fuel 
Gas Code, ANSI Z223.1/NFPA 54*.

This  heater  is  designed  for  vent-free  op-
eration. State and local codes in some areas 
prohibit the use of vent-free heaters.
State of Massachusetts: The installation 
must  be  made  by  a  licensed  plumber  or 
gas  tter  in  the  Commonwealth  of  Mas-
sachusetts.
Sellers  of  unvented  propane  or  natural 
gas-red supplemental room heaters shall 
provide  to  each  purchaser a  copy  of 527 
CMR 30 upon sale of the unit.
In  the  State  of  Massachusetts  the  gas 
cock must be a T-handle  type. The State 
of  Massachusetts  requires  that  a  exible 
appliance connector cannot exceed  three 
feet in length.
